Residents can gain confidence and improve their digital skills thanks to grants of up to £5,000.

Trafford Council has launched digital skills and inclusion grants, which can be applied for by voluntary groups to provide training and support, as well as the buying of new equipment.

The grants are there to improve the digital skills of residents for work and at home. By improving their abilities of going online and using computers, residents can stay connected, gain the confidence to go online and also stay safe.
